Sir Patrick Hewes Stewart is an English film and stage actor. He is a noted Shakespearean actor, who has appeared in various productions for the Royal Shakespeare Company since the 1960s. Outside of theatre, he is best known for his roles as Jean-Luc Picard in Star Trek, Professor X in the X-Men films, and Avery Bullock in American Dad! and Family Guy. He also had a notable guest role as Number One in The Simpsons. On 13 January 2012, John DiMaggio revealed himself to be in a recording session with David X. Cohen and Stewart,[1] thus announcing Stewart as a guest voice actor for season 7. Stewart portrayed the Hunts Master in the season-7 episode "31st Century Fox".

Trivia

  • According to the commentaries in Volume 7, the reason why "31st Century Fox" and "Viva Mars Vegas" aired in each other's place was that Comedy Central wanted to advertise Patrick Stewart being in the season finale. No advertisement was made, however.
